The General Counsel's Office is pleased to announce this revised edition of the National Labor Relations Board Casehandling Manual for Unfair Labor Practice Proceedings. This edition incorporates straightforward language to clarify instruction concerning ULP case processing and expands the scope of guidance in many areas. In addition, several new sections address existing casehandling procedures that previously had not been incorporated into the Manual. Finally, existing sections of the Manual have been updated to reflect current case law and General Counsel policies. We anticipate that the guidelines set forth in this revision will enhance the quality of unfair labor practice casehandling. Also, practitioners now have the very best guidance available to help their clients comply with their obligations under the Act and resolve disputes with finality.

The Casehandling Manual is intended to provide procedural and operational guidance for the Agency's Regional Directors and their staffs when making decisions as to unfair labor practice and representation matters under the National Labor Relations Act. The Manual consists of three volumes: Part One-Unfair Labor Practice Proceedings; Part Two-Representation Proceedings; and Part Three-Compliance Proceedings. This Manual has been prepared by the General Counsel for use by Agency personnel, pursuant to authority under Section 3(d) of the Act and as delegated by the Board. As to matters on which the Board has issued rulings, the Manual seeks to accurately describe and interpret Board law. This is the current version of the Manual effective December, 2011
